If the chips are clogged

An option is possible in which the chips could clog into the chuck and interfere with its scrolling. There is a way out of this. It is necessary to fix the chuck in a vise and apply light blows with a hammer tangentially. This will cause the shavings to be distributed throughout the chuck due to vibration and will allow the mechanism to spin quietly. Sometimes you need to pull the chuck out of the drill and insert its pin into a vice, and try to unscrew the outer edge with a wrench. Thus, it will definitely be possible to achieve the result.

How to change a drill in a drill without a key

As the subtitle suggests, this is about key patrons.

The most common method is to use a Phillips screwdriver or a nail of a suitable diameter, which is inserted into any of the available recesses on the chuck, thereby securing the first half of it. You can try to twist the other half by hand. Usually in this way it turns out to be quite easy to unwind.

However, if it does not work out this way, then you can use a gas wrench or a vice instead of a hand. Using them, you will be able to create the necessary effort, which is most likely enough to carry out the rotation.

If these steps still don’t work, try what is described in the next section.

How not to lose your key?

In order not to face empty-handed unfinished work, it is important to properly organize the workspace. Such an organization will allow you not to lose sight of the key every time you change the tool.

The easiest way to protect yourself from loss is in your own workshop. Here you need to create a permanent place to store the turntable and always put it there. In this case, the storage location should be convenient enough and at hand:

  • Many manufacturers supply their instrument with an eyelet for attaching a turntable. It is placed either under the handle or near the fork. By inserting the key into this hole, you can rest assured that it will not get lost. The only drawback is that over time, the mount wears out and breaks.
  • The keyhole is made of insulating tape. It is attached to the power cord. The attachment point is usually located 50-60 cm from the handle. So the turntable will not interfere with your work and will always remain at hand.
  • Having attached a ring to the key, you can hang it on the hook next to the workbench.

What to do if the key is lost?

If the key is missing, it will be difficult to remove the drill. The easiest option is to deal with the problem with brute force. The parts of the clamping device are held with the right and left hand and rotated in opposite directions. However, if the chuck is tightened too tightly or the drill has been used for a long time, it will hardly be possible to unscrew the thread.

To enhance the applied impact, use various tools or homemade devices. Here are some ways:

  • Experienced craftsmen loosen the fastening of the cartridge with a few tangential blows with the edge of the right palm. The drill is held with the left hand in the position of the drill from itself. The disadvantage of this method is that the palm can be injured from habit. And even with a tightly tightened (and even more so, a behavioral or jammed) mechanism, this way can not be handled.
  • A metal shaft is selected, the diameter of which allows it to be inserted into the hole on the chuck. In this capacity, you can use a nail, an old drill, a hairpin. The main thing is that the metal is strong enough and does not bend from the applied effort. A screwdriver is inserted into the slot of the chuck and acts as a lever (while the support goes to the shaft). It is enough to slightly loosen the thread, and you can pull out the drill by untwisting the mechanism with your hands.
  • The cartridge is clamped in a vice or held tightly with a gas wrench. The shaft is inserted into the hole, and then, applying muscular effort, the mechanism is unwound or twisted.

How to spin the drill and change the drill without a key?

The purpose of the chuck on the drill is to securely attach the drill or other attachments (construction mixer, grinding wheel, etc.). Fixation is carried out by three mechanical "fingers", which are brought together and spread using a threaded mechanism.

There are two main types of cartridge:

  • Keyless variety. To open such a structure, it is enough to grab the body with your fingers and, turning on the reverse rotation, briefly press the trigger of the tool. The drill will turn the shaft by itself, spreading the “fingers” securing the drill. Such a chuck is easier to work with, but the reliability of fixing the tool will be somewhat lower.
  • Keyed variety. The key is a T-shaped device, at one of the ends of which there is a bevel gear. The other two ends serve as a handle for rotation. To unscrew or tighten the cartridge, the key is inserted into the hole on the body and rotated while holding the body with the other hand.

Typically, the wrench is included with the power tool. It either lies in the box or is attached to the power cord with a special mount.
